输出0~100之间的所有质数。C语言 输出50到100所有质数的c语言编程

\u7528C\u8bed\u8a00\u8f93\u51fa100\u4e4b\u95f4\u7684\u6240\u6709\u8d28\u6570

1\u3001\u9996\u5148\u65b0\u5efa\u4e00\u4e2a\u7a7a\u767d\u7684c\u8bed\u8a00\u6587\u4ef6\uff0c\u5f15\u5165\u5934\u6587\u4ef6\uff0c\u5934\u6587\u4ef6\u4e2d\u5305\u62ecmath\u5e93\uff0c\u7a0d\u540e\u4f1a\u7528\u5230\uff0c\u5efa\u7acb\u4e3b\u51fd\u6570\uff1a

2\u3001\u4e3b\u51fd\u6570\u4e0a\u9762\u65b0\u5efa\u4e00\u4e2a\u5224\u65ad\u7d20\u6570\u7684\u51fd\u6570isPrime\uff0c\u5224\u65ad\u4f9d\u636e\u662f\u5c0f\u4e8e\u4ece2\u5230\u7b97\u6570\u5e73\u65b9\u6839\u7684\u6570\u5373\u662f\u7d20\u6570\u3002\u7136\u540e\u5728\u4e3b\u51fd\u6570\u4e2d\u904d\u53862\u5230100\u7684\u6570\uff0c\u8c03\u7528isPrime\u5224\u65ad\u6ee1\u8db3\u7d20\u6570\u6761\u4ef6\u5c31\u8f93\u51fa\uff1a

3\u3001\u5199\u5b8c\u4ee3\u7801\u6700\u540e\u6253\u5f00\u7f16\u8bd1\u540e\u7684\u8c03\u8bd5\u7a97\u53e3\uff0c\u5c4f\u5e55\u5c31\u4f1a\u6253\u5370\u51fa100\u4ee5\u5185\u7684\u6240\u6709\u6709\u7d20\u6570\u4e86\u3002\u4ee5\u4e0a\u5c31\u662f\u7528C\u8bed\u8a00\u8f93\u51fa100\u4e4b\u95f4\u7684\u6240\u6709\u7d20\u6570\u7684\u64cd\u4f5c\uff1a

/****\u7a0b\u5e8f\u8bf4\u660e:\u8d28\u6570\u4e5f\u53eb\u7d20\u6570\u3002*/#include #include //\u5224\u65ad\u6574\u6570\u662f\u5426\u4e3a\u7d20\u6570int isPrime(int n){ int i; for(i=2;i<=(int)sqrt(n);i++) //\u904d\u5386\u4ece2~n\u7684\u5e73\u65b9\u6839\u5411\u4e0b\u53d6\u6574 if(n%i == 0) //\u5982\u679c\u6709i\u80fd\u88abn\u6574\u9664\uff0c\u5219n\u4e0d\u662f\u7d20\u6570\uff0c\u8fd4\u56de0\uff0c\u5426\u5219\u8fd4\u56de1 return 0; return 1;}//\u6c42\u67d0\u4e00\u8303\u56f4\u5185\u7684\u6240\u6709\u7d20\u6570void qiuPrimeNumber(int start,int end){int i,j,count;for(i=start,count=0;i<=end;i++)if(isPrime(i)) //\u8c03\u7528\u7d20\u6570\u5224\u65ad\u51fd\u6570{printf("%-4d",i);count++;if(count % 10 == 0) //\u8f93\u51fa10\u4e2a\u7d20\u6570\u5219\u8f93\u51fa\u4e00\u4e2a\u6362\u884c{printf("\n");count=0;}}}int main(){printf("50~100\u4e4b\u95f4\u7684\u6240\u6709\u8d28\u6570\u4e3a:\n");qiuPrimeNumber(50,100); //\u8c03\u7528\u51fd\u6570\u6c42\u51fa50~100\u5185\u7684\u6240\u6709\u8d28\u6570return 0;}

int i,j;
printf("1~100的质数:
");
for(i = 2;i <= 100;i++){
    for(j = 2;j < i;j++){
        if(i%j == 0){
            break;
        }
    }
    if(j >= i)
    printf(" %d ",i);
}

还有很多方法,要需要的话,可以跟我发邮件 [email protected]



#include <stdio.h>
int main ()
{

int i,j,k,t,N;
printf ("请输入范围\n");
scanf_s ("%d",&N);
for(k=0,i=0;i<N;i++)
{
for(t=0,j=1;j<=i;j++)
{
if( i%j) ;
else t++;
}
if (t==2) {
printf ("%4d ",i);
k++;
if (k%10) ;
else printf ("\n");}
}
printf ("\n%d内有质数%d个\n",N,k);
return 0;
}

  • 鏄剧ず杈撳嚭100浠ュ唴鐨勬墍鏈夎川鏁
    绛旓細include <iostream.h> define size 100 void main(){ bool p[size];//鐢宠涓涓ぇ灏忎负100鐨bool鍨嬫暟缁勶紝p[i]鏄痶rue琛ㄧずi鏄川鏁帮紝涓嶈冭檻1锛2鍜100 cout<<size<<"浠ュ唴鐨勮川鏁鏈夛細2"; //2鏄剧劧鏄川鏁帮紝鎵浠ョ洿鎺杈撳嚭 int i;for(i=3;i<size;i+=2) //鎵鏈夊鏁伴兘鍙兘鏄川鏁帮紝鎵浠ヨ祴鍊...
  • 杈撳嚭100浠ュ唴鐨勮川鏁,鐢╟璇█缂栧啓
    绛旓細杈撳嚭100浠ュ唴鐨勮川鏁,鐢╟璇█濡備綍缂栧啓?.鐧惧害鐭ラ亾[寮曠敤鏃堕棿2017-12-25] 涓炬姤| 绛旀绾犻敊 | 璇勮 1 0 楸间笌闆ㄩ亣let 閲囩撼鐜:30% 鎿呴暱: 鏆傛湭瀹氬埗 鍏朵粬鍥炵瓟 妤间富浣犲ソ鐢ㄦ渶绠鍗曠殑鏂瑰紡缂栧啓鐨:#include<stdio.h> int main() { int i,j; int count=0; for(i=2;i<100;i++) { for(j=2;j<=i/2;j++...
  • php缂栫▼杈撳嚭100浠ュ唴鐨勭礌鏁
    绛旓細绱犳暟灏辨槸鍙兘琚 1 鍜屽畠鏈韩鎵鏁撮櫎鐨鏁般備粠2~100锛岄愪釜鍒ゆ柇绱犳暟锛屽鏋滄槸绱犳暟锛屽氨鎵撳嵃锛屽惁鍒欎笉鎵撳嵃銆傛簮浠g爜濡備笅锛歝oding:utf-8 for i in range(2,101):fg = 0 for j in range(2,i-1):if i%j == 0:fg = 1 break if fg == 0:print(i)i = 2 c = []while i <= 100:j = ...
  • 鐢╦ava缂栧啓涓涓0-100鐩存帴鐨勮川鏁,骞朵笖杈撳嚭,鎬ユユ!!!
    绛旓細public class TestSu { public static void main(String[] args) { int j;for (int i = 2; i <= 100; i++) // 1涓嶆槸绱犳暟锛屾墍浠ョ洿鎺ヤ粠2寮濮嬪惊鐜 { j = 2;while (i % j != 0) { j++; // 娴嬭瘯2鑷砳鐨勬暟瀛楁槸鍚﹁兘琚玦鏁撮櫎锛屽涓嶈兘灏辫嚜鍔 } if (j == i) // 褰撴湁琚暣闄...
  • 杈撳嚭100浠ュ唴鐨勮川鏁,鐢╟璇█缂栧啓
    绛旓細include<stdio.h> int main(){ int i,j;int count=0;for(i=2;i<100;i++){ for(j=2;j<=i/2;j++)if(i%j==0)//濡傛灉i鑳借j鏁撮櫎 灏变笉鏄璐ㄦ暟 閫鍑哄惊鐜 break;if(j>i/2){ count++;printf("%-3d",i);if(count%5==0)//褰撴瘡涓琛屾湁5涓暟鏃 鎹㈣ printf("\n");} }...
  • c璇█涓敤鎸囬拡姹1鍒100鐨勮川鏁
    绛旓細printf("1鍒100鐨勮川鏁颁负锛歕n");for (i = 0; i < p - primes; i++) { printf("%d ", primes[i]);} printf("\n");return 0;} 鍦ㄤ笂杩颁唬鐮佷腑锛屾垜浠鍏堝畾涔変簡涓涓 int 绫诲瀷鐨勬暟缁 primes锛岃繖涓暟缁勭敤鏉ュ瓨鍌ㄦ壘鍒鐨勬墍鏈夎川鏁銆傜劧鍚庢垜浠畾涔変簡涓涓寚閽 p锛屽垵濮嬫椂鎸囧悜鏁扮粍 primes 鐨勯鍏冪礌...
  • java 濡備綍杈撳嚭1鍒100闂寸殑璐ㄦ暟
    绛旓細鍙傝冧唬鐮佸涓嬶細package test;public class Test { public static void main(String[] args) { int j;for (int i = 2; i <= 100; i++) // 1涓嶆槸绱犳暟锛屾墍浠ョ洿鎺ヤ粠2寮濮嬪惊鐜 { j = 2;while (i % j != 0)j++; // 娴嬭瘯2鑷砳鐨勬暟瀛楁槸鍚﹁兘琚玦鏁撮櫎锛屽涓嶈兘灏辫嚜鍔 if (j == i)...
  • C璇█缂栧啓绋嬪簭,鎵惧嚭100浠ュ唴鐨勬墍鏈夌礌鏁,瀛樻斁鍦ㄤ竴浣嶆暟缁勪腑,骞跺皢鎵鎵惧埌...
    绛旓細c#鍙傝:/*璐(绱)鏁版帹绠*/ List<int> 璐ㄦ暟闆 = new List<int>() { 2 }; bool 鍒 = true; int 鑼冨洿 = 999;string 浣嶆暟 = ""; foreach (int a in Enumerable.Range(0, 鑼冨洿.ToString().Length)) 浣嶆暟 += "0";foreach (int 鑷劧鏁 in Enumerable.Range(2, 鑼冨洿)){ foreach (...
  • c璇█瀹炵幇杈撳嚭1锝100鍐璐ㄦ暟,姹傛濊矾銆傝阿璋!
    绛旓細鍒╃敤寰幆锛岃杩欎釜鏁颁粠2闄ゅ埌寮鏍瑰彿鈥斺>for(i=2;i<=sqr(m);i++)鐒跺悗寰幆鍐呭垽鏂槸鍚﹁兘琚暣闄わ紝骞剁敤flag鍋氫釜鏍囪,鍒濆糵lag=1鈥斺>if(m%i==0)flag=0 寰幆瀹屾垚锛屽嵆鍒ゆ柇缁撴潫锛屽埄鐢ㄦ爣璁板垽鏂槸鍚︽槸璐ㄦ暟锛屽鏋滄槸锛岄偅涔坒lag搴旇杩樻槸涓1鈥斺>if(flag)printf鈥︹︿互涓婂氨鏄垽鏂儴鍒嗭紝閭d箞浠1~100鍙互鍦...
  • C璇█100浠ュ唴鎵鏈夎川鏁,5涓崲琛,骞舵眰鍜 鎬ョ敤,
    绛旓細for(int i=2;i!=101;i++) {//寰幆閬嶅巻2-100鐨勬暟锛1涓嶆槸璐ㄦ暟 flag=1; for(int j=0;(j!=pos)&&(a[j]<=floor(sqrt(i)));j++) {//鏍规嵁璐ㄦ暟鍒ゆ柇瀹氱悊锛氣滃姝f暣鏁皀锛屽鏋滅敤灏忎簬鎴栫瓑浜庢牴鍙穘鐨勬墍鏈夎川鏁鍘婚櫎锛 //鏃犳硶鏁撮櫎锛屽垯n涓鸿川鏁扳 锛宲os涔嬪墠鐨勪綅缃兘瀛樻斁浜嗚川鏁般
  • 扩展阅读:1000000以内质数表 ... 50以内所有质数 ... 质数简易记忆法 ... 1至100质数表 ... 100质数表图片 ... 1一100的质数和合数 ... 1-100的合数表 ... 100内质数快速记忆法 ... java输出1到100之间的质数 ...

    本站交流只代表网友个人观点,与本站立场无关
    欢迎反馈与建议,请联系电邮
    2024© 车视网